This allows you to turn a couch co-op game into one you can play remotely. Parsec bypasses the restriction of local-only multiplayer by streaming your game to friends online. But platformers, some indie titles, and older couch co-op games often only have local multiplayer built-in. Many local co-op games offer an online multiplayer mode through clients like Steam. Online multiplayer became popular through FPS games such as the Call of Duty and Battlefield franchises, but also the dawn of MMORPGs such as World of Warcraft. Online multiplayer means that people play on different devices, often in different locations.
